1. Understand the Market

Before listing your house, research the current real estate market in your area. Knowing whether it’s a buyer’s or seller’s market can influence your pricing strategy and negotiation tactics. Get Offer on House In a seller’s market, you might have more leverage to ask for a higher price, whereas in a buyer’s market, you’ll need to be more competitive with your pricing.

2. Price It Right

Pricing your house correctly is crucial. Overpricing can deter potential buyers, while underpricing can leave money on the table. Get Offer on House Consider getting a professional appraisal and compare recent sales of similar homes in your neighborhood. Working with a real estate agent can also provide valuable insights into pricing your home competitively.

3. Enhance Curb Appeal

First impressions matter. Enhancing your home’s curb appeal can attract more potential buyers and justify a higher asking price. Get Offer on House Simple improvements like a fresh coat of paint, well-maintained landscaping, and clean driveways can make a significant difference.

4. Stage Your Home

Staging your home helps potential buyers envision themselves living there. Declutter, depersonalize, and arrange furniture to highlight your home’s best features. Get Offer on House Professional staging services can be a worthwhile investment, but even small touches like fresh flowers and neutral decor can make a big impact.

5. Market Effectively

Effective marketing is key to attracting serious buyers. Use high-quality photos and consider virtual tours to showcase your home online. List your property on multiple real estate websites, social media platforms, and consider traditional methods like open houses and print advertisements.

6. Be Flexible with Showings

Make your home available for showings at various times to accommodate potential buyers’ schedules. The more flexible you are, the more likely you are to attract serious buyers quickly.

7. Highlight Unique Features

Every home has unique features that set it apart. Whether it’s a newly renovated kitchen, a spacious backyard, or energy-efficient appliances, make sure to highlight these selling points in your listing and during showings.

8. Work with a Skilled Real Estate Agent

A knowledgeable real estate agent can be invaluable in navigating the selling process. They can provide market insights, assist with pricing, handle negotiations, and help with paperwork. Choose an agent with a proven track record in your area.

9. Negotiate Wisely

When offers start coming in, review each one carefully. Consider not just the price, but also the terms and contingencies. Sometimes a lower offer with fewer contingencies can be more attractive than a higher offer with numerous conditions.

10. Be Prepared for Inspections and Appraisals

Once you accept an offer, be prepared for the buyer’s inspections and appraisals. Address any issues that arise promptly to avoid delays or renegotiations. Being transparent and cooperative can help the process go smoothly.
